    Performance of QuantiFERON-TB Gold Plus assays in children and adolescents at risk of tuberculosis: a cross-sectional multicentre study

    Introduction: The QuantiFERON-TB Gold Plus (QFT-Plus) assay, which features two antigen-stimulated tubes (TB1 and TB2) instead of a single tube used in previous-generation interferon-gamma release assays (IGRAs), was launched in 2016. Despite this, data regarding the assay’s performance in the paediatric setting remain scarce. This study aimed to determine the performance of QFT-Plus in a large cohort of children and adolescents at risk of tuberculosis (TB) in a low-burden setting. Methods: Cross-sectional, multicentre study at healthcare institutions participating in the Spanish Paediatric TB Research Network, including patients <18 years who had a QFT-Plus performed between September 2016 and June 2020. Results: Of 1726 patients (52.8% male, median age: 8.4 years), 260 (15.1%) underwent testing during contact tracing, 288 (16.7%) on clinical/radiological suspicion of tuberculosis disease (TBD), 649 (37.6%) during new-entrant migrant screening and 529 (30.6%) prior to initiation of immunosuppressive treatment. Overall, the sensitivity of QFT-Plus for TBD (n=189) and for latent tuberculosis infection (LTBI, n=195) was 83.6% and 68.2%, respectively. The agreement between QFT-Plus TB1 and TB2 antigen tubes was excellent (98.9%, κ=0.961). Only five (2.5%) patients with TBD had discordance between TB1 and TB2 results (TB1+/TB2−, n=2; TB1−/TB2+, n=3). Indeterminate assay results (n=54, 3.1%) were associated with young age, lymphopenia and elevated C reactive protein concentrations. Conclusions: Our non-comparative study indicates that QFT-Plus does not have greater sensitivity than previous-generation IGRAs in children in both TBD and LTBI. In TBD, the addition of the second antigen tube, TB2, does not enhance the assay’s performance substantially

    Interferon-Gamma Release Assays Differentiate Between Mycobacterium avium Complex and Tuberculous Lymphadenitis in Children

    OBJECTIVES: To assess the performance of interferon-gamma release assays (IGRAs) in the differential diagnosis between Mycobacterium avium complex (MAC) and tuberculosis (TB) in children affected with subacute/chronic submandibular/cervical lymphadenitis. STUDY DESIGN: Multicenter observational study comparing children with microbiologically-confirmed MAC lymphadenitis from the European NontuberculouS MycoBacterial Lymphadenitis in childrEn (ENSeMBLE) study with children with TB lymphadenitis from the Spanish Network for the Study of Pediatric TB (pTBred) database. RESULTS: Overall, 78 patients with MAC and 34 with TB lymphadenitis were included. Among MAC cases, 44/74 (59.5%) had positive tuberculin skin test (TST) results at the 5 mm cutoff, compared with 32/33 (97%) TB cases (p<0.001); at the 10 mm cutoff TST results were positive in 23/74 (31.1%) vs. 26/31 (83.9%), respectively (P < .001). IGRA results were positive in only 1/32 (3.1%) MAC cases who had undergone IGRA testing, compared with 21/23 (91.3%) TB cases (p<0.001). Agreement between TST and IGRA results was poor in MAC (23.3%;κ=0.017), but good in TB cases (95.6%;κ=0.646). IGRAs had a specificity of 96.9% (95%CI:84.3-99.8%), positive predictive value (PPV) of 95.4% (95%CI:78.2-99.8%), and negative predictive value (NPV) of 93.9% (95%CI:80.4-98.9%) for TB lymphadenitis. CONCLUSIONS: In contrast to TST, IGRAs have high specificity, NPV and PPV for TB lymphadenitis in children with subacute/chronic lymphadenopathy, and consequently can help to discriminate between TB and MAC disease. Therefore, IGRAs are useful tools in the diagnostic work-up of children with lymphadenopathy, particularly when culture- and PCR-results are negative

    Familial hypercholesterolaemia in children and adolescents from 48 countries: a cross-sectional study

    Background Approximately 450 000 children are born with familial hypercholesterolaemia worldwide every year, yet only 2·1% of adults with familial hypercholesterolaemia were diagnosed before age 18 years via current diagnostic approaches, which are derived from observations in adults. We aimed to characterise children and adolescents with heterozygous familial hypercholesterolaemia (HeFH) and understand current approaches to the identification and management of familial hypercholesterolaemia to inform future public health strategies. Methods For this cross-sectional study, we assessed children and adolescents younger than 18 years with a clinical or genetic diagnosis of HeFH at the time of entry into the Familial Hypercholesterolaemia Studies Collaboration (FHSC) registry between Oct 1, 2015, and Jan 31, 2021. Data in the registry were collected from 55 regional or national registries in 48 countries. Diagnoses relying on self-reported history of familial hypercholesterolaemia and suspected secondary hypercholesterolaemia were excluded from the registry; people with untreated LDL cholesterol (LDL-C) of at least 13·0 mmol/L were excluded from this study. Data were assessed overall and by WHO region, World Bank country income status, age, diagnostic criteria, and index-case status. The main outcome of this study was to assess current identification and management of children and adolescents with familial hypercholesterolaemia. Findings Of 63 093 individuals in the FHSC registry, 11 848 (18·8%) were children or adolescents younger than 18 years with HeFH and were included in this study; 5756 (50·2%) of 11 476 included individuals were female and 5720 (49·8%) were male. Sex data were missing for 372 (3·1%) of 11 848 individuals. Median age at registry entry was 9·6 years (IQR 5·8–13·2). 10 099 (89·9%) of 11 235 included individuals had a final genetically confirmed diagnosis of familial hypercholesterolaemia and 1136 (10·1%) had a clinical diagnosis. Genetically confirmed diagnosis data or clinical diagnosis data were missing for 613 (5·2%) of 11 848 individuals. Genetic diagnosis was more common in children and adolescents from high-income countries (9427 [92·4%] of 10 202) than in children and adolescents from non-high-income countries (199 [48·0%] of 415). 3414 (31·6%) of 10 804 children or adolescents were index cases. Familial-hypercholesterolaemia-related physical signs, cardiovascular risk factors, and cardiovascular disease were uncommon, but were more common in non-high-income countries. 7557 (72·4%) of 10 428 included children or adolescents were not taking lipid-lowering medication (LLM) and had a median LDL-C of 5·00 mmol/L (IQR 4·05–6·08). Compared with genetic diagnosis, the use of unadapted clinical criteria intended for use in adults and reliant on more extreme phenotypes could result in 50–75% of children and adolescents with familial hypercholesterolaemia not being identified. Interpretation Clinical characteristics observed in adults with familial hypercholesterolaemia are uncommon in children and adolescents with familial hypercholesterolaemia, hence detection in this age group relies on measurement of LDL-C and genetic confirmation. Where genetic testing is unavailable, increased availability and use of LDL-C measurements in the first few years of life could help reduce the current gap between prevalence and detection, enabling increased use of combination LLM to reach recommended LDL-C targets early in life.     This article reports the results of a petrological and geochemical study of silica nodules from Quaternary alluvial fallS of the Olaroz Salar. The nodules are mainly constituted by C-T opal, d. (101) spacing to 4,11 A, implying a high-disorder; this is commonly observed in opa! rocks formed in near surface environments, without burial and heating. The chemical composition of the nodules is anomalous when compared with other typical silica-rocks formed in arid continental closed basin, without any eruptive environments (for instance the Cuenca del Tajo in Spain). The siliceous nodules do not have the characteristics of the silcretes and are not associated to the evaporitic facies of the salar. Their genesis is probably related to contamination of groundwater of the alluvial fan with high-silica thermal water.     Root calcretes and uranium-bearing silcretes at sedimentary discontinuities in the miocene of the Madrid Basin (Toledo, Spain)

    This paper reports a detailed study of the calcrete and silcrete profiles in the Miocene detrital deposits in the western area of Madrid, at the boundary of two main sedimentary units. The aims of this work were to better understand the pedogenic and diagenetic environments in which these profiles formed and to determine the cause(s) of their enrichment in uranium. Calcrete and silcrete duricrusts are characteristic features of closed continental basins in semiarid climates; this paper discusses the significance of duricrusts as indicators of important change in such basins.The detailed macromorphological, micromorphological, and geochemical study of three duricrust profiles revealed the sequence of pedogenic, vadose, and groundwater processes responsible for their formation. During the first stage of their development, carbonate laminae formed a white “grill-like” structure within the detrital parent materials. The microstructure and macrostructure of the carbonate, which includes alveolar septal structures and needle-fiber calcite, indicates the important role of roots and their associated microorganisms in calcrete formation. Early silicification occurred in the pedogenic-vadose environment affecting the detrital parent material, roots, and calcretes, forming an early silcrete defined by opaline glaebules and silica rhizoliths. The detailed preservation of the cells in the silicified roots denotes the early replacement of root organic matter.The green or green-yellowish fluorescence of the silicified root structures under short-wavelength UV shows their preferential enrichment in uranium. Calcitization and silicification coexisted in the pedogenic vadose environment, leading to several reversible replacements of calcite and silica. Later, the rise of the water table promoted silicification under phreatic conditions, as indicated by the good preservation of the texture of the detrital host rocks and calcretes. Other silcrete textures, such as ovoidal opaline accumulations, intraclasts produced by autobrecchification, and vadose silica cements, indicate later vadose environments, and consequently variations in the water table.The geochemical features of the calcretes and silcretes (major, minor, and rare earth elements) were inherited from their parent materials. The rare-earth-element patterns of some silcretes show them to have a positive Ce anomaly, suggesting that oxidizing conditions reigned during their formation. The good correlation between silica and uranium suggests that the silica phases acquired uranium through the direct silicification of roots that had fixed uranium from organic matter.This study shows that calcrete–silcrete duricrusts provide detailed information regarding the processes occurring in semiarid continental basins. In the studied basin, roots played a key role in both the development of the duricrust profiles and their enrichment in uranium. These duricrusts provide important information for understanding the overall stratigraphy of the studied basin and its large-scale sequential evolution

    The distal aluvial fan and the palustrine deposits of the Paracuellos de Jarama area display a variety of specific pedogenic and diagenetic features. The processes affecting these sediments were controlled by: the sedimentary environment, the lithology and initia1 texture of the sediments and by the pedogenic-diagenetic environment in which the transformations occurred. Thus, in the distal alluvial areas (PEL profile) the first processes were the formation of thin carbonate laminae and sepiolite, further, these deposits were silicified and later, a spheroidal dolomite is formed on the opaline chert. In lacustnne environments (UPC profile), drying and root activity led to the formation of palustrine carbonates that were silicified, and the initial texture and structure were preserved. The silicification consisted on a pseudomorphic replacement that produced mainly opal whereas quartz was formed mostly by cementation and ageing of previous opal. In both environments, when the silicification occurs on sepiolite, or micrite with sepiolite, atypical microfibrous opal is produced. This replacement can lead to the release of Mg, favounng a later formation of dolomite on the opaline chert, with evidence of bacteria1 activity.
